Helianthus annuus, the common sunflower, is a large annual forb of the genus Helianthus grown as a crop for its edible oil and edible fruits. This sunflower species is also used as wild bird food, as livestock forage (as a meal or a silage plant), in some industrial applications, and as an ornamental in domestic gardens. The plant was first domesticated in the Americas. Wild Helianthus annuus is a widely branched annual plant with many flower heads. The domestic sunflower, however, often possesses only a single large inflorescence (flower head) atop an unbranched stem. The name sunflower may derive from the flower's head's shape, which resembles the sun, or from the impression that the blooming plant appears to slowly turn its flower towards the sun as the latter moves across the sky on a daily basis.

Method for extracting natural low-ester pectin from sunflower heads

The invention relates to a method for extracting natural low-ester pectin from sunflower heads. The method comprises the following steps: washing; extracting; carrying out ultrafiltration desalination; carrying out ion exchange to remove residual salt; carrying out spray drying; carrying out reverse osmosis; and recovering calcium citrate, wherein a chelating agent used for extraction is sodium citrate, the concentration is 0.4%-1.0% (sodium citrate: water), the extraction solid-to-liquid ratio is 1:20-1:50 (sunflower head dry powder: water), the pH is regulated to 2-4, then a great part of salt is removed by using an ultrafiltration membrane with the interception molecular weight of 5000-10000 Da, and the residual salt is removed by adopting the ion exchange. The method disclosed by the invention can achieve the pectin extraction rate by 10%-15% (in terms of galacturonic acid on raw materials) and is capable of removing the salt by more than 90% through the ultrafiltration desalination; and as for the prepared low-ester pectin, the esterification degree is 25%-30%, the amidation degree is 3%-10%, the content of the galacturonic acid is 65%-80% (on the pectin), and the weight-average molecular weight is 200-300 kDa. According to the method, the sodium citrate as the chelating agent has very high safety and can realize calcium citrate recovery through the addition of calcium hydroxide after reverse osmosis.

Preventing and controlling method of tea-plant pests

InactiveCN101861789AIncrease attractivenessSignificant effect of pest controlPlant protectionFood safetyPest control
The invention relates to a preventing and controlling method of tea-plant pests. The preventing and controlling method is implemented by planting sunflowers around tea-plant and taking the sunflowers as host parasite plants instead of the tea-plant. The preventing and controlling method comprises the following steps of: carrying out inter-planting on the sunflowers and the tea-plant so as to enable the sunflowers to form a trapping zone when the sunflowers grow in a tea garden with larger area; planting the sunflowers in the idle land around the tea-plant when the sunflowers grow in a tea garden with small plot, wherein the planting number of the sunflowers in each acre of tea garden is 200-250; carrying out harvesting on the upper stem part of each planted sunflower within 20-40 days after the mature period of the sunflower, and carrying out concentrated incineration on stems and flower discs of the harvested sunflowers. By utilizing the self-selecting characteristics of organisms per se and without spraying insecticides on the tea-plant, the invention greatly reduces the pest control cost, has remarkable effect and eliminates the food potential safety hazards of tea per se.

Method for protecting natural enemy insects by planting sunflower luring belt in tobacco field

InactiveCN103598037AHarm controlPromotes natural controlPlant protectionEcological environmentMyzus persicae
The invention discloses a method for protecting natural enemy insects by planting a sunflower luring belt in a tobacco field and belongs to the technical field of plant protection. The method maintains the existing tobacco cultivation mode, a line of sunflowers are planted in the periphery of the same tobacco field per 667 m<2>, a sunflower is planted in each end of each tobacco moisture block in the tobacco field, and the sunflowers are planted 25 days before the tobacco is transplanted. By means of the method, a luring and protection effect of the sunflowers on the natural enemy insects of the tobacco is effectively achieved, habitat adjustment is conducted, a habitat island in a tobacco filed ecological system is built and protected, an ecological environment favorable for proliferation of the natural enemy insects of tobacco is created, the total number of the natural enemy insects is increased by 30.35%, diversity index and evenness index of the natural enemy community are both increased, dominant concentration index is reduced, myzus persicae average plant damaging rate is reduced by 36%, damage conducted by injurious insects is effectively controlled, and a natural control effect of natural enemies on the injurious insects is promoted.
